Sweet and Sour Chicken

Chicken Ingredients
3-4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
Salt and Pepper
1 c cornstarch
2 eggs, beaten
1/4 c canola oil

Sauce Ingredients
3/4 c sugar
4 T ketchup
1/2 c vinegar
1 T soy sauce
1 t garlic salt

Directions
Cut boneless chicken breasts into chunks. Season with salt and pepper. Dip chicken in cornstarch and then in egg. Fry in a little oil until brown but not cooked through. Place in a single layer in a baking dish. Mix sauce ingredients together and pour over chicken. Bake for one hour at 325 degrees. Turn chicken every 15 minutes. If you like extra sauce, make another batch of sauce and bring it to a boil on the stovetop. Stir constantly and let cook over medium heat until thickened and reduced - about 6-8 minutes.
